使用
- 根据注释生成代码
- 根据上下文自动填充代码
- 代码翻译
- 算法生成
- 测试用例
- 结果输出
- 代码优化
- 可以使用 q: 向Copilot提问,就像使用ChatGPT一样,可以帮助我们阅读代码
这些只是gpt的一部分能力,通过这些应用场景熟悉gpt,然后再扩展使用场景,使用者的思维深度决定gpt的边界。
快捷
Visual Studio Code
macOS 键盘快捷方式
操作 | 快捷键 | 命令名称 |
---|---|---|
接受内联建议 | 选项卡 | editor.action.inlineSuggest.commit |
忽略内联建议 | Esc | editor.action.inlineSuggest.hide |
显示下一个内联建议 | Option (⌥)+] | |
editor.action.inlineSuggest.showNext | ||
显示上一个内联建议 | Option (⌥)+[ | |
editor.action.inlineSuggest.showPrevious | ||
触发内联建议 | Option (⌥)+ | |
editor.action.inlineSuggest.trigger | ||
打开 GitHub Copilot(单独窗格中的其他建议) | Ctrl+Return | github.copilot.generate |
开启/关闭 GitHub Copilot | 没有默认快捷方式 | github.copilot.toggleCopilot |
Windows 键盘快捷方式
操作 | 快捷键 | 命令名称 |
---|---|---|
接受内联建议 | 选项卡 | editor.action.inlineSuggest.commit |
忽略内联建议 | Esc | editor.action.inlineSuggest.hide |
显示下一个内联建议 | Alt+] | editor.action.inlineSuggest.showNext |
显示上一个内联建议 | Alt+[ | editor.action.inlineSuggest.showPrevious |
触发内联建议 | Alt+|editor.action.inlineSuggest.trigger | |
打开 GitHub Copilot(单独窗格中的其他建议) | Ctrl+Enter | github.copilot.generate |
开启/关闭 GitHub Copilot | 没有默认快捷方式 | github.copilot.toggleCopilot |
JetBrains IDE
macOS 键盘快捷方式
操作 | 快捷键 |
---|---|
接受内联建议 | 选项卡 |
忽略内联建议 | Esc |
显示下一个内联建议 | Option (⌥) 或 Alt+] |
显示上一个内联建议 | Option (⌥) 或 Alt+[ |
触发内联建议 | Option (⌥)+| |
打开 GitHub Copilot(单独窗格中的其他建议) | Option (⌥) 或 Alt+Return |
Windows 键盘快捷方式
操作 | 快捷键 |
---|---|
接受内联建议 | 选项卡 |
忽略内联建议 | Esc |
显示下一个内联建议 | Alt+] |
显示上一个内联建议 | Alt+[ |
触发内联建议 | Alt+| |
打开 GitHub Copilot(单独窗格中的其他建议) | Alt+Enter |